#724c21 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#724c21 is composed of 44.7% red, 29.8%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 31.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 28.8%. #724c21 color hex could be obtained by blending #e49842 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#724c21 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#724c21 has RGB values of R:114, G:76,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.71,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7490593.

Hex triplet 724c21 #724c21
RGB Decimal 114, 76, 33 rgb(114,76,33)
RGB Percent 44.7, 29.8, 12.9 rgb(44.7%,29.8%,12.9%)
CMYK 0, 33, 71, 55
HSL 31.9°, 55.1, 28.8 hsl(31.9,55.1%,28.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 31.9°, 71.1, 44.7
Web Safe 663333 #663333
CIE-LAB 35.707, 11.572, 31.32
XYZ 9.799, 8.857, 2.632
xyY 0.46, 0.416, 8.857
CIE-LCH 35.707, 33.39, 69.721
CIE-LUV 35.707, 29.016, 28.38
Hunter-Lab 29.76, 6.691, 15.588
Binary 01110010, 01001100, 00100001

Shades and Tints of #724c21

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080502 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#724c21

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a4a49 is the less saturated color, while #8e4e05 is the most saturated one.
